SMITH v. BRADEN

Civ. A. No. 11473.

118 F.Supp. 270 (1954)

SMITH v. BRADEN (STAFIRE et al., third party defendants).

United States District Court W. D. Pennsylvania.

January 21, 1954.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

James P. McArdle, Pittsburgh, Pa., for plaintiff.

Dickie, McCamey, Chilcote, Reif & Robinson, Pittsburgh, Pa., for Braden & Greig Freight Lines.

Dalzell, Pringle, Bredin & Martin, Pittsburgh, Pa., for Stafire.


GOURLEY, Chief Judge.

In this proceeding, based on negligence, motion is made to dismiss a third party complaint served on the Secretary of the Commonwealth under the Non-Resident Users of the Highway Act, joining the Greig Freight Line, Inc., as a third party defendant.
